rattling

'rætliŋ

英文释义

n a rapid series of short loud sounds (as might be heard with a stethoscope in some types of respiratory disorders)
v make short successive sounds
v shake and cause to make a rattling noise
s extraordinarily good or great; used especially as intensifiers
s quick and energetic
r used as intensifiers; `real' is sometimes used informally for `really'; `rattling' is informal

记忆技巧

rattling 由词根 rattle(发出卡嗒声)加上 -ing 形式构成,表示正在进行的动作或状态。可以记住 rattle 是发出声音的意思,-ing 表示此动作正在发生。

例句

1. The old car made a rattling sound as it drove down the street.
那辆旧车在街上行驶时发出了叮当声。
2. She was rattling the coins in her pocket to see how much money she had.
她在口袋里摇晃硬币,看看自己有多少钱。
3. The rattling of the windows during the storm kept me awake all night.
风暴期间窗户的叮当声让我整晚无法入睡。
